# Tutorial 06 - Hardware Random Number Generator This going to be an easy tutorial. We query a number from the (undocumented) hardware random number generator. You can use this to implement a simple, but accurate dice throw in any game. It is important as without hardware support you can only generate pseudo-random numbers. ## rand.s `Rng::init(&self)` initializes the hardware. `Rng::rand(&self, min: u32, max: u32)` returns a random number between min and max. ## main.rs Press a key to query a random value and then display it on the serial console.
